Ola78: Measure the thickness of your wall, subtract 26mm for the drywall. The measurement you get is what you need for the studs you will use to build the wall. Place one of these studs in each corner of the opening and drill holes through them into the wall. Insert plugs and then screw them in place. Farzan: Hempularen, you mean floor masonite, right? It's about 6 mm thick and "tongue-and-groove" or should I call it rebated at the edges so that the boards can be glued overlapping. You can lay floor masonite completely floating (only glued to itself) with the plastic mat glued on. It stays stable enough from the weight of the masonite + mat. However, it isn't extremely strong.
